February 5th, 2025 Fortis College in Smyrna is partnering with the American Dental Association (ADA) Foundation's "Give Kids a Smile" program to provide free dental care to children in the community. The annual event will take place on Wednesday, February 5th, from 8 a.m. to 3 p.m. at the campus, located at 2140 South Cobb Drive. This event is open to the public and walk in are encouraged. For more information or to call ahead dial 678-460-0910.


Kids ages five to 17 are invited to receive a comprehensive range of preventative dental services, including cleanings, exams, X-rays, fluoride varnish applications, and more. Attendees will also learn proper flossing and brushing techniques through interactive demonstrations.


The need for such services is critical. According to the Centers for Disease Control, over half of young children between six and eight years old have experienced at least one cavity in a baby tooth.


The ADA Foundation launched "Give Kids a Smile" nationally in 2003 to connect dentists and communities in providing dental care to underserved children. At Fortis College, Dental Hygiene and Dental Assisting students will be providing the services under the supervision of an on-site dentist. This hands-on experience is invaluable for the students as they prepare for careers in the dental field.
